What is Tunisian Dinar (TND)

The Tunisian Dinar (TND) is the official currency of Tunisia. It was introduced in 1960, replacing the Tunisian franc at a rate of 1 dinar = 1,000 francs. The dinar is subdivided into 1,000 millimes, which are smaller units similar to cents in other currencies. TND is abbreviated as "DT" and is represented by the symbol "د.ت".

The Central Bank of Tunisia is responsible for issuing and regulating the dinar. Its value is influenced by several factors, including economic performance, inflation rates, and trade balances. The Tunisian economy relies heavily on sectors such as agriculture, manufacturing, and tourism. These sectors contribute significantly to foreign currency reserves, helping stabilize the dinar's value.

The Tunisian Dinar is not commonly traded outside of Tunisia, making it less familiar to international travelers. However, it can be exchanged at banks, licensed exchanges, and airports within Tunisia. Travelers should be aware of the current exchange rate and any transaction fees to ensure they get a fair deal when converting their money.

What is Omani Rial (OMR)

The Omani Rial (OMR) is the currency used in the Sultanate of Oman. It was introduced in 1970, replacing the rial saudi at a rate of 1 Omani Rial = 1,000 baisa. The Omani Rial is further divided into 1,000 baisa, similar to how the dinar is subdivided into millimes. The abbreviation for the Omani Rial is "OMR," and its symbol is "ر.ع."

The Central Bank of Oman issues and regulates the Omani Rial. Oman’s economy heavily relies on oil and gas exports, which play a crucial role in determining the value of the currency. The Omani Rial is known for being one of the highest-valued currencies in the world, often owing to its stable economy and sound fiscal policies.
